Four years after Georges Braque moved into the French capital from Normandy, he was still painting landscapes in the Impressionistic style. However, his sphere of influence changed. He admires Matisse, Derain, Dufy, and Friesz. Not two years passed by before he became one of the Fauves, one of the young wild ones, as the art critic Louis Vauxcelles patronizingly referred to them on the occasion of an exhibition. more »

Should we attribute this power of reality to something within the medium or to the medium itself? Reality, realized as a procedure of exclusion, as an attempt at reduction, has reigned over the scientific and artistic arguments that have existed over centuries. In the last twentieth century, this gateway was submerged in the continually rising flood of the everyday vocabulary of visual art.

The influence of this radical change on the work of the painter Franziska Maderthaner is visible. Instead of reduction, construction, de- and re-construction, and bricolage prevail. Instead of strict exclusion, surplus of meaning. Instead of the pathos of one, a play with references with which to assemble and compose. more »
